Lambley Nursery
The nursery, set around an old farmhouse
in the wind swept hot dry plains of the central Victorian Goldfields,
specialises in dry climate plants.
Temperatures here range between -6C during winter up to 43C (in
the shade) during summer.
We propagate and grow all of our own plants from mother stock
that we have grown in the garden or in our trial beds.
Lambley has its own quarantine house which allows us to import
the best new plants from Europe and the USA. We also grow plants
from seed collected in the hot dry areas of the world.
